Firefox launches with a Kiwi boost (Computerworld NZ)
[Posted November 10, 2004 by cook]
Computerworld NZ
interviews Ben Goodger of the Firefox browser project.
"
Firefox wasn't the first experimental Mozilla browser. A version for Mac OS X lives on as the Camino browser, and Goodger says an even earlier version was built with .Net which raises some intriguing possibilities.
From the beginning, however, Firefox was envisaged as a browser for the masses. Open source projects are often criticised for including every feature or UI widget that some developer was motivated enough to add, but Goodger says keeping the interface simple was always a priority."
